The Martyrdom of Saint James, Thomas Willeboirts Bosschaert, circa 1637

Object Type: painting. Genre: religious art. Date: circa 1637. Dimensions: height: 393 cm (12.8 ft); width: 306 cm (10 ft). Medium: oil on canvas. Depicted People: St. James the Elder, Apostle. Collection: Musée des Augustins. Augustins - Le Martyre de Saint Jacques - Thomas Bosschaert 2004 1 67
